Phase I Notice Sample Clauses

Phase I Notice. Upon execution of this Settlement Agreement, Class Counsel shall seek Court approval of the Phase I Notice attached hereto as Schedule “B”, in the manner provided in the Notice Plan at Schedule “A”, and shall implement the Phase I Notice using the forms of Notice approved by the Court. The Notice shall include, among other information: a description of the material terms of this Settlement; a date by which Settlement Class Members may object to this Settlement; the date upon which the Approval Hearing shall occur; and the address of the website at which Settlement Class Members may access this Settlement and other related documents and information.

Phase I Notice. Contractor shall give Owner and the Owner Engineer at least 10 Business Days’ advance Notice of the date on which Contractor intends to commence the initial Phase I Performance Tests to determine Phase I Substantial Completion. Thereafter, Contractor shall give Owner and the Owner Engineer at least 5 Business Days’ advance Notice of all subsequent Phase I Performance Tests, unless a shorter notice period is agreed to in advance and in writing by Owner. Contractor shall notify Owner and the Owner Engineer of such Phase I Performance Tests so that they may be present or represented to witness and monitor all aspects of such tests.

  • CAFA Notice Pursuant to 28 U.S.C. § 1715, not later than ten (10) days after the Agreement is filed with the Court, the Settlement Administrator shall cause to be served upon the Attorneys General of each U.S. State in which Settlement Class members reside, the Attorney General of the United States, and other required government officials, notice of the proposed settlement as required by law, subject to Paragraph 5.1 below.

  • STOP WORK NOTICE The City may issue an immediate Stop Work Notice in the event the Contractor is observed performing in a manner that is in violation of Federal, State, or local guidelines, or in a manner that is determined by the City to be unsafe to either life or property. Upon notification, the Contractor will cease all work until notified by the City that the violation or unsafe condition has been corrected. The Contractor shall be liable for all costs incurred by the City as a result of the issuance of such Stop Work Notice.

  • Notice to NASD In the event any person or entity (regardless of any NASD affiliation or association) is engaged to assist the Company in its search for a merger candidate or to provide any other merger and acquisition services, the Company will provide the following to the NASD and EBC prior to the consummation of the Business Combination: (i) complete details of all services and copies of agreements governing such services; and (ii) justification as to why the person or entity providing the merger and acquisition services should not be considered an "underwriter and related person" with respect to the Company's initial public offering, as such term is defined in Rule 2710 of the NASD's Conduct Rules. The Company also agrees that proper disclosure of such arrangement or potential arrangement will be made in the proxy statement which the Company will file for purposes of soliciting stockholder approval for the Business Combination.

  • Termination Notice for Force Majeure Event If a Force Majeure Event subsists for a period of 180 (one hundred and eighty) days or more within a continuous period of 365 (three hundred and sixty five) days, either Party may in its discretion terminate this Agreement by issuing a Termination Notice to the other Party without being liable in any manner whatsoever, save as provided in this Article 34, and upon issue of such Termination Notice, this Agreement shall, notwithstanding anything to the contrary contained herein, stand terminated forthwith; provided that before issuing such Termination Notice, the Party intending to issue the Termination Notice shall inform the other Party of such intention and grant 15 (fifteen) days time to make a representation, and may after the expiry of such 15 (fifteen) days period, whether or not it is in receipt of such representation, in its sole discretion issue the Termination Notice.
